[Tool] nimbostratus: Pivoting in Amazon Clouds

Guys, Nimbostratus is the first toolset to help you in the process of pivoting in Amazon AWS clouds. At this moment you can: * Enumerate permissions to AWS services for current IAM role * Use poorly configured IAM role to create new AWS user * Extract local and remote AWS credentials from metadata, .boto, etc. * Clone DB to access information stored in snapshot * Inject raw Celery task for pickle attack For those who don't know much about AWS, I wrote a small article [1] which should help you understand what this is all about. Also, and because it would be difficult to find a legal way to test this toolset, I created a fabric script [2] that will deploy a vulnerable infrastructure for you to play with.
